Following are relevant excerpts of an email I received from Steinberg Support, which led to a successful installation of WaveLab LE 8. I’m running Mac OS 10.11.5. Note that I had to have ALL other applications closed in order for the installation described below to work:

Your WaveLab LE 8 license is activated through the eLicenser Control Center and is separate from the installation process. Please activate your license first:

Please go to > http://www.elicenser.net/en/latest_downloads.htm> l Download and install the latest version of the eLicenser Control Center.

Here is your activation code for WaveLab LE 8:

[X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X]

To download the license to your computer, open the eLicenser Control Center (For MAC: Applications, eLicenser Control Center).

Then click on the green “Enter Activation Code” button at the top left. Follow the instructions to enter your code (you can copy and paste your code using the normal commands).

Your computer needs to be connected to the internet to complete this download. If you have any trouble with this download, please reply to this email.

Regarding the installation and the error message, please shut down your computer completely, wait thirty seconds and turn it back on. Please make sure once you turn it back on you do not open any applications (including the eLicenser Control Center).

Please download this application installer tool, please be sure to follow the directions exactly to ensure a successful installation for WaveLab LE 8:

http://www.steinberg.net/en/support/content_and_accessories/content_and_accessories_sait.html

If you are still experiencing difficulty after following the steps above, please reply directly to this e-mail so I can set up a remote session to assist with the installation.
